A Brief Overview of Rick and Morty
“Rick and Morty” is a show that combines science fiction, comedy, and absurdity in a unique and often thought-provoking way. The series follows the adventures of the eccentric and brilliant scientist, Rick Sanchez, and his somewhat hapless grandson, Morty Smith. Together, they travel across the multiverse, encountering bizarre alien species, interdimensional beings, and all sorts of cosmic phenomena. The show is known for its dark humor, social commentary, and complex, often morally ambiguous characters.
